Common Period Issues Every Woman Should Know
Here are some of the most common periods problems women face:
- Irregular Periods – Cycles shorter than 21 days or longer than 35 days.
- Painful Cramps (Dysmenorrhea) – Severe lower abdominal pain during menstruation.
- Heavy Bleeding (Menorrhagia) – Needing to change pads frequently or passing large clots.
- Missed Periods (Amenorrhea) – Skipping cycles for more than three months without pregnancy.
- Premenstrual Syndrome (PMS) – Mood swings, bloating, and irritability before periods.
- Spotting Between Periods – Unusual bleeding that may indicate hormonal imbalance or infection.
Recognizing these symptoms early helps in seeking timely medical care.
Causes Behind Period Problems
Period issues can arise due to several underlying causes:
- Hormonal Imbalances – Common in conditions like PCOS or thyroid disorders.
- Stress and Lifestyle Factors – Irregular sleep, poor diet, and high stress levels.
- Fibroids or Endometriosis – Growths in the uterus leading to heavy bleeding and pain.
- Contraceptives – Some birth control methods can affect cycle regularity.
- Medical Conditions – Diabetes, obesity, or reproductive system infections.
Not every periods problem is serious, but consistent patterns of pain or irregularity should never be ignored.

- Bleeding lasting longer than 7 days.
- Severe pain unrelieved by over-the-counter medication.
- Period cycles that are consistently irregular.
- Blood clots larger than a coin during menstruation.
- Dizziness, fatigue, or shortness of breath due to blood loss.
Early consultation ensures faster diagnosis and treatment.

Tips to Maintain Period Health Naturally
Here are some daily practices that can reduce period problems:
- Balanced Diet – Include iron-rich foods, green vegetables, and whole grains.
- Hydration – Drink at least 2–3 liters of water daily.
- Exercise Regularly – Yoga and light workouts improve circulation and reduce cramps.
- Track Your Cycle – Use apps or a calendar to identify irregularities.
- Reduce Stress – Meditation, hobbies, or counseling can make a big difference.
Remember, small lifestyle changes can improve period health significantly.
